Cayuga, NY: A Pet-Friendly Haven for Dog and Cat Owners

Nestled in the heart of New York's Finger Lakes region, Cayuga, NY, is a picturesque small town offering a charming lifestyle. If you're a pet owner or considering becoming one, you might wonder how Cayuga stacks up in terms of quality of life for you and your fur baby. From stunning outdoor spaces to community support, Cayuga has a lot to offer for both dog and cat families.

Dog and cat training opportunities in Cayuga are somewhat limited but nonetheless satisfactory for a small town. You can find basic obedience classes and specialized dog training programs at local facilities like Finger Lakes Dog Training Club. While there aren't as many options specifically for cats, some nearby trainers like those in Syracuse offer feline behavior consultations and workshops. Additionally, pet owners may find it inconvenient that they sometimes have to travel to adjacent towns for more advanced or specialized training programs.

Veterinary services in Cayuga are readily available, ensuring your pets are well cared for. The Cayuga Animal Clinic offers comprehensive veterinary care, including routine check-ups, vaccinations, and emergency services. Additionally, specialized animal hospitals in nearby cities like Auburn provide advanced medical treatments and surgical procedures. Being close to emergency animal care gives pet owners peace of mind, knowing that help is at hand if needed.

Outdoor spaces are a true gem of Cayuga, making it a paradise for dogs. The town is surrounded by lush parks and trails. Deauville Island Park is a fantastic spot for dog owners, offering extensive walking trails and open fields perfect for off-leash play. For cat owners, outdoor excursions might be less common, but secure backyards and the serene environment provide plenty of safe opportunities for supervised outdoor time.

Cayuga is also home to several dog-friendly attractions. Many local cafes and restaurants, like The Village Diner, welcome pets on their patios, allowing you to enjoy meals without leaving your furry friend behind. While it is less common to find places specifically catering to cats, some cat-friendly businesses offer specialized products and environments. The welcoming attitude of local businesses toward pets keeps the community feeling inclusive for pet owners.

Housing in Cayuga can be both a boon and a bane for pet owners. Many rental properties are pet-friendly, but some come with strict regulations and higher deposit costs. While homeownership can be more flexible, it’s essential to check community guidelines and homeowners' association rules regarding pets. Overall, the affordability of housing in Cayuga makes it accessible for families with pets, although certain restrictions may apply.

Public transportation in Cayuga is somewhat limited. However, for those who rely on it, Greyhound buses traveling through the town do allow pets, albeit with certain restrictions and in proper carriers. Because Cayuga is a smaller town, the limited public transit options may pose a challenge for those who do not own vehicles.

Safety and security are paramount in Cayuga, evident in its low crime rates and attentive animal control services. The Cayuga County SPCA ensures that stray animals are treated humanely and helps lost pets reunite with their owners. These aspects contribute positively to the well-being of pets within the community.

Finally, community support for pet owners in Cayuga is impressive. Numerous pet clubs and regular events bring pet owners together, promoting a sense of community. The annual Pet Parade is a beloved tradition where residents proudly showcase their furry friends. Such social opportunities enrich the lives of both pets and their owners, making Cayuga a cohesive and welcoming place.
